What Is a Handwashing Station and How Does It Work?

A portable handwashing sink is a self-contained unit, similar in setup logic to a holding tank rental or hand sanitizer station rental. No plumbing hookup needed. A 5 gallon handwash station holds fresh water in an upper tank, a foot pump or hand pump draws it through a spigot, and gray water drains into a lower holding tank that we pump out on service day. Some units run soap and towels off the same frame, others are freestanding next to a standard porta potty rental or a deluxe flushable porta potty. Industrial handwash stations built for job sites tend to have thicker tanks and a wider basin than the lightweight event version, but both meet the same basic need: soap and running water where there is no sink. Under 29 CFR 1910.141(d)(2), washing facilities need soap and towels or a hand-drying device on hand. A bottle of sanitizer parked on a table does not satisfy that. If your crew works with paints, coatings, herbicides or insecticides, OSHA 1926.51(f)(1) requires washing facilities for that contaminant exposure specifically, not as a general rule. Why Do Job Sites in Newport Beach Need a Handwashing Station?

Construction crews, caterers and film sets all need a working sink where there is not one, whether the job is a home renovation porta potty or a film set restroom rental. OSHA 1926.51(c) sets toilet ratios for construction sites, one toilet for 20 workers or fewer, but sanitation goes further than seat count. Farm crews fall under different rules: OSHA 1928.110 calls for potable water, toilets and handwashing within a quarter mile walk for hand-labor employees, at one facility per 20 workers, which matters for farm and agricultural restrooms work near Newport Beach. Where Should a Handwashing Station Be Placed on Site?

Placement matters more than most renters expect, a lesson that applies just as much to a luxury restroom trailer as it does to a handwash station. ADA Standards section 403.5.1 calls for a 36 inch clear route to any accessible unit, and section 404.2.3 sets minimum door opening width at 32 inches, both relevant if you are placing a handwash station next to an ADA accessible porta potty. Ground under the station needs to be stable and slip resistant per ADA Standards section 302.1, so avoid soft dirt or loose gravel near the spigot. ADA Standards 213.2 requires that at least 5 percent of clustered single-user toilets be accessible, never fewer than one, which shapes where the accessible unit and its handwash station sit relative to the rest of the cluster. A 60 inch turning circle under section 304.3.1 also needs to stay clear near any accessible station. Do I need a handwashing station if I already have a portable toilet?

Yes, if the toilet is not a flushable, self-contained sink combo like the ones on our 8 stall restroom trailer or 4 stall restroom trailer. Most standard units do not include a sink. A separate handwash station keeps soap and water available, which OSHA 1926.51(a)(1) ties to an adequate potable water supply at any place of employment, construction or not.

How often is the water refilled and the tank serviced?

We service handwash stations on the same route as your toilets, typically weekly, consistent with the ANSI/PSAI Z4.3 baseline of one visit per week for moderate use. Heavy-use events or large crews may need twice-weekly service, which we scope during booking.

What is the difference between a foot pump and a hand pump station?

A foot pump keeps hands off the fixture until after washing, which crews handling food or chemicals tend to prefer. A hand pump costs less but means touching a lever before you have washed. Both draw from the same 5 gallon tank.
